Friction stir spot welding (FSSW) is a technique employed to join materials in the solid state. It was first employed by the companies Mazda and Kawasaki as a novel sub-technique of friction stir welding to alternate the spot resistance welding.

Effects of Geometrical Feature on Microstructures and Mechanical Properties of Refill Friction Stir Spot Welding 6061 Aluminum Alloy [PDF]
Refill friction stir spot welding (refill FSSW) is a solid state joining technology developed and patented by Helmholtz-Zentrum Geesthacht. Refill FSSW is a welding process suitable for spot joining lightweight materials in similar and dissimilar joint ...
